Understanding RTP: The Foundation of Fair Gaming
Return to Player (RTP) is a statistical indicator expressed as a percentage that estimates the amount of wagered money a game will return to players over a prolonged period. For example, a slot game with an RTP of 96% implies that, on average, players can expect to receive $96 back for every $100 wagered. This figure is derived from rigorous mathematical calculations that factor in the game’s internal programming, including payout distributions and volatility patterns.
Key aspects of RTP include:
- Long-term perspective: RTP reflects the game’s expected payout over millions of spins, not individual sessions.
- Game fairness: Higher RTP values typically indicate a more generous game, though volatility also plays a role in short-term results.
- Regulatory standards: Licensing authorities often mandate the disclosure of RTP as part of licensing conditions, boosting transparency.

Practical Insights: Leveraging RTP for Strategic Play
While RTP offers a statistical expectation, actual gameplay experiences are subject to short-term variance. Skilled players use knowledge of RTP to allocate their bankroll wisely, focusing on games with favorable payout percentages. Here’s how:
- Select high RTP titles: Prioritize games with RTPs above industry standards (often 96%+).
- Balance volatility: Combine high RTP, low-volatility games for consistent wins with high-volatility titles for larger payouts.

Emerging Trends: Communicating RTP in a Regulatory Era
As regulation tightens globally, operators are under increased pressure to clearly display RTP values. Some jurisdictions even mandate automatic disclosure within game interfaces, ensuring players can make informed decisions before wagering. Innovations in blockchain and provably fair gaming further reinforce transparency, allowing players to verify RTP calculations independently by examining smart contract data.
